How to use these guides safely
Start by reading the short summary at the top of each article to see if it matches your question. When a post mentions side effects or interactions, treat that as a checklist for your next clinic visit. For example, articles about statins often note grapefruit interactions — that’s a clear, actionable point you can raise with a pharmacist.
Always check three things before acting on what you read: your dose, possible interactions, and pregnancy or breastfeeding warnings. If a medication like Isotretinoin (Ssotroin) is discussed, make sure you follow strict safety steps — that drug needs close medical supervision. If you see a supplement claim (energy boosts, weight loss, or better skin), ask whether a clinical study supports the claim, and whether the dose used in studies matches the product you might buy.
When ordering medicines online, choose licensed pharmacies, verify contact details, and compare prices. Keep a list of your current meds and share it with any new provider to avoid dangerous interactions — Tenofovir and other antivirals often have important drug pairings to check.
Finally, track what happens after you start a new drug or supplement. Note side effects, mood changes, or breathing problems and report them early. Use blood tests or blood pressure logs where recommended — many guides here tell you when simple monitoring helps avoid bigger issues.
